Key components of the annual financial report

An effective annual financial report comprises several key components, each providing crucial financial insights. Understanding these components enhances a reader's ability to interpret data effectively and makes the report user-friendly.

These statements provide a comprehensive view of the organization's financial status.
Also known as the balance sheet, it summarizes the organization's assets, liabilities, and equity at a specific point in time.
This statement outlines the total revenue, expenses, and profit or loss for the reporting period.
This statement reflects changes in equity throughout the reporting period, including dividends paid and profit retained.
It details cash inflows and outflows across operating, investing, and financing activities.
These notes provide essential context and details that help in understanding the figures presented in the financial statements.
This section explains the accounting methods and principles used in preparing the financial statements.
It discloses transactions with parties that can influence or be influenced by the organization.
This part discusses possible liabilities that may arise, reflecting future obligations contingent upon specific events.

Regulatory framework and compliance

Navigating the landscape of financial reporting requires adherence to various regulatory frameworks to maintain both legality and credibility. Organizations must comply with generally accepted accounting principles (GAAP) or the International Financial Reporting Standards (IFRS) depending on their jurisdiction.

Compliance ensures that the annual financial report presents a true and fair view of the financial position, enhancing stakeholder trust. Failure to comply with these standards can result in financial penalties, legal complications, and a tarnished reputation, emphasizing the critical nature of regulatory adherence.

Management’s discussion and analysis (&A)

The Management’s Discussion and Analysis section provides narrative context around the financial statements, translating numbers into an understandable narrative. This section is crucial, as it discusses trends, risks, and future projections relevant to the 2 period.

Key performance indicators, or KPIs, are highlighted in this section, reflecting strategic objectives and operational performance. A comparative analysis with previous years should also be included to assist readers in recognizing patterns and making informed predictions for the future.

An annual financial report is a comprehensive document that summarizes a company's financial performance and position over the course of the financial year, including its income statement, balance sheet, cash flow statement, and notes to the accounts.
Publicly traded companies and certain private companies that meet specific criteria are required to file annual financial reports with regulatory bodies, such as the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) in the United States.
To fill out an annual financial report, a company gathers its financial data from accounting records, prepares financial statements in accordance with applicable accounting standards, and includes relevant disclosures, ensuring all figures are accurate and verified.
The purpose of an annual financial report is to provide stakeholders, including investors, employees, and regulators, with a clear and detailed account of the company's financial performance, health, and sustainability over the reporting period.
An annual financial report must include key financial statements such as the income statement, balance sheet, and cash flow statement, along with notes that explain accounting policies, provide detailed breakdowns of revenues and expenses, and disclose contingent liabilities and other risks.
